"The Pool of the Black One" is a Conan the Barbarian story by Robert E. Howard. First published in October, 1933.
Tropes used in The Pool of the Black One include:
- Blue and Orange Morality: There's no real explanation for why the Black Ones do what they do to the crew unless it's For the Evulz.
- Cower Power: Thrown to the ground, Sancha cowers
- Damsel in Distress: Sancha
- Eldritch Abomination: the Black Ones
- Get a Hold of Yourself, Man!: Conan shakes Sancha until she agrees to help
- Klingon Promotion: Conan. No one would miss the old one anyway
- Magic Music: The Black ones use a magic flute to steal the souls of the crew.
- The Men First: Conan takes care that everyone leaves before him
- Murder Water: The pool
- Our Giants Are Bigger: Black -- but not Negro
